Defensive Formation: Narrow Back 3 with David Newbery – United Soccer Coaches

September 23, 2020 • By Texas Association of Soccer Coaches

Watch as Coach discusses the benefits and challenges of a narrow back three defensive formation. The formation is very compact in the middle in which the 5s are more focused on defense and will pick up the opponents’ strikers. The 4 is a sweeper who will cover in defense, stepping up to the ball to be more creative. The outside 7 and 11 must be very disciplined to be able to defend and attack and the 4 may need to cover in wider positions.
